Mr. Abog is still on your unit a day later for treatment of his hypertension. You notice that Mr. Abog is very agreeable by indicating "yes" to most of what you have said to him, yet he remains very nonverbal

From a cultural perspective, you recognize that although Mr. Abog is agreeable to most of what you say, this may be:
A.
A part of his Filipino culture and that "yes" may not indicate understanding agreement or understanding.
B.
A way of his telling you that he is extremely tired and needs rest.
C.
A way of remaining secret about his true intentions.
D.
A way of telling you that he cannot hear plainly.


ANS: A
